ABSTRACT
Cleido-cranial dysplasia is a rare autosomal dominant skeletal dysplasia characterised by hypoplastic clavicles, macrocephaly with patent fontanelles, persistant open sutures, short stature and tooth anomalies.We report a family observation of two children, brother and sister respectively aged of 6 and 8 years. The wide coronal and lambdatic sutures, still open anterior fontanelle and the absence of right clavicle confirm the diagnosis of cleido-cranial dysplasia
